University of Michigan Health System - Eye Center

New 230,000 s.f. expansion for the Kellogg Eye Center and Brehm Diabetes Research Center. The building consists of eight floors for clinics, surgery and research plus penthouses for mechanical equipment. Approximately 72,000 s.f. is dedicated to Ophthalmology and Visual Sciences programs including clinics, eight surgery suites, research space , vivarium, faculty offices, and support spaces.

• Floors 1-3 - patient intake and exam rooms
• Floor 4 - operating and recovery with 6 operating theaters
• Floors 5-7 - labs and research
• Floor 8 - vivarium
• Floors 9-11 – Mechanical and electrical space

Another 33,000 s.f. houses the Brehm Diabetes Research and Analysis Center. Activities including research labs, systems analysis and bioinformatics offices, a “Cure Room,” convening space and related support spaces.

Approximately 11,000 s.f. is provided for general Health System research and related support spaces. A common lobby, atrium and general building services supports the three functional occupants of the building.

Charlevoix Area Hospital

Clark Construction Company served as the Construction Manager for this northern Michigan hospital expansion. The 47,000 sq. ft. addition included a new emergency room complex with eight emergency examining rooms, two trauma rooms, and auxiliary areas. Twelve new patient rooms were added, along with four new labor and delivery rooms and a new nursery. Located in a snowbelt along the Lake Michigan shoreline, the hospital also received a new ambulance entrance with heated concrete, new helicopter landing pad with heated aluminum deck, and heated sidewalks.

University of Michigan East Campus Primary Care

U-M's East Campus Primary Care facility provides pediatrics, radiology, mammography, family practice, and other outpatient service areas. Clark was initially hired as the General Contractor for the enclosure of the building. As the project progressed, however, Clark was asked to assist in writing bid packages for the interior. This resulted in a unique situation where Clark served as General Contractor for the exterior and Construction Manager for the interior.

NMRH Wellness Center - Under Construction

New 38,000 s.f. John & Marnie Demmer Wellness Pavilion on the Northern MI Regional Hospitall’s Lockwood-MacDonald Campus in Petoskey. The new facility will include a wide range of outpatient services including:

• 15-bed renal dialysis center
• Occupational therapy
• Cardiac rehabilitation
• Physical therapy
• Speech/language therapy

The facility will also include a fitness center and aquatic therapy pool and spa.
